docid\ rw4038ap6xs8ug0irpgqy 7\ docid\ bqe4kfdcob 9gwf2cwz 8\ docid\ m2gd7l43eezlbyodzrxgi 4\ review campaign channels unless waterfall is selected, each channel will be sent as a separate campaign campaign type if you are using abandoned cart it will trigger this campaign to send to targeted recipients when we receive a signal from your e commerce platform that they left an online cart dormant without completing the sale please note that abandonment signals vary across e commerce provider solutions audiences targeted lists any audiences this campaign is being sent to you can also limit the audience based on their favorite store setting conversion tracking aiq automatically tracks engagement and conversions by channel a conversion is counted when the customer makes a purchase within your attribution window (default is 14 days, but configurable), and the customer has at least one of the selected engagements for that campaign (for example, opens/clicks, depending on channel) choose which engagements count click the engagements link to open a pop up where you can select which engagement types to include in conversion tracking adjust the attribution window per campaign update the number of days on that campaign to change its attribution window default for all campaigns to permanently change the default attribution window, go to docid\ gm4c2cqxhyhtwwwrycd1i schedule blast the campaign sends to all recipients at the defined start time once a blast campaign has started sending, users will be unable to further edit or make changes to the campaign schedule ongoing the campaign starts sending to recipients as soon as they are added after the defined start time start & end the campaign sends to recipients at the defined start time and anyone until the end time intelligent timing (personalized send time) when enabled, aiq will only send a campaign to each customer if it’s within 2 hours of the time of day they typically shop if your campaign also has a send window (set in scheduling on the review step), aiq respects both rules the customer must be within their personalized 2 hour window, and the send must fall inside the campaign’s scheduled time window if a customer’s usual shopping time is more than 2 hours outside your campaign’s send window, they won’t receive the message when intelligent timing is on examples example 1 customer typically shops at 8 00 pm campaign send window ends at 6 00 pm → aiq will send around 6 00 pm (the latest time still within 2 hours of 8 00 pm and inside the campaign window) example 2 customer typically shops at 8 00 pm campaign send window ends at 5 00 pm → the customer will not receive the campaign (8 00 pm is more than 2 hours outside the allowed send window) to enable intelligent timing navigate to marketing > campaigns > select a campaign or create a new one navigate to the review tab > scroll to schedule click on the toggle loyalty gift x points to every recipient of this campaign credit forecast based on the current state of your audience members, selected settings, and channels, we estimate this campaign will be sent to x recipients here, you can also select which location the campaign should be billed to shows the expected credit cost and includes a credit alert for when you are getting close to your credit limit so that you can confidently send messages within your budget for split campaigns forecaster will take into account all possible sends since a user can receive message from multiple channels e g if it's an email + text split campaign, they will be included in both email + text so send & cost for both will be added for waterfall campaigns forecaster will follow the waterfall channel priority flow, users are included only in the first eligible channel e g if it's an email + text waterfall campaign, a user will be included in either the text or email forecast so will count as 1 send & include cost of one channel 5\ save & send save as draft this will save your campaigns as a draft to continue working on later this will not set the campaign as live launch campaign this will validate the campaign and sets it live it will start sending at its scheduled time once a campaign has launched, you will see a new screen confirming that the campaign was created successfully to control who has final approval of campaign sends, see role permissions docid 2dbwqgbbhamoe2idcjvze campaign builder faqs when waterfall campaigns is selected, how does aiq decide which channel to send a message through? when selecting waterfall, you will be able to select which channels (minimum of 2) you will send messages through and the order of priority that aiq will try for example, if you selected text as the primary channel and email as the secondary, aiq will send texts to everyone in the audience with a phone number aiq will then proceed to send emails to those who did not receive a text if i set a campaign start date to a date that's already passed, will that have an impact on how the campaign is sent? yes, it can cause the campaign to not send you should always set your start date to today's date or later if i set up an ongoing campaign but don’t make it recurring, will shoppers get the message more than once? no an ongoing campaign without recurrence will only send the message one time per shopper who qualifies for the audience what happens if a shopper falls out of the audience and then later qualifies again, will they receive the campaign multiple times? they will not receive the message again aiq tracks who has already received the campaign and prevents duplicate sends unless recurrence is enabled do campaign attribution windows impact credit usage? no, attribution windows do not affect how credits are used for a campaign campaign credits in aiq are determined by the sending channel (e g , email, text) and the number of recipients the length or existence of an attribution window does not influence these credit calculations
